  4. I am learning to drop shot, and due to line twist I am going to try braided line on my spinning reel with 8 lb flourocarbon on the business end of my rig. I am going to Clearlake ,Ca and I expect to be fishing about 15 to 20 feet down. How long should the distance be between the hook and the begining of the braid? ( I understand the bass at Clearlake are veterans of this sport and spook easily.)
